Better>>Me

导航

2017年4月18日 #

JavaScript window对象

摘要: window window对象不但充当全局作用域,而且表示浏览器窗口。 window对象有innerWidth和innerHeight属性,可以获取浏览器窗口的内部宽度和高度。内部宽高是指除去菜单栏、工具栏、边框等占位元素后,用于显示网页的净宽高。 兼容性:IE<=8不支持。 阅读全文

posted @ 2017-04-18 18:48 Better>>Me 阅读(93) 评论(0) 推荐(0) 编辑

JavaScript 面向对象编程

摘要: // 原型对象: var Student = { name: 'Robot', height: 1.2, run: function () { console.log(this.name + ' is running...'); } }; function createStudent(name) { // 基于Student原型创建一个新... 阅读全文

posted @ 2017-04-18 18:07 Better>>Me 阅读(104) 评论(0) 推荐(0) 编辑

JavaScript Json(转)

摘要: JSON是JavaScript Object Notation的缩写,它是一种数据交换格式。 终于,在2002年的一天,道格拉斯·克罗克福特(Douglas Crockford)同学为了拯救深陷水深火热同时又被某几个巨型软件企业长期愚弄的软件工程师,发明了JSON这种超轻量级的数据交换格式。 道格拉 阅读全文

posted @ 2017-04-18 17:16 Better>>Me 阅读(138) 评论(0) 推荐(0) 编辑

JavaScript RegExp(正则)

摘要: 第一种方式是直接通过/正则表达式/写出来,第二种方式是通过new RegExp('正则表达式')创建一个RegExp对象。 两种写法是一样的: test()测试给定的字符串是否符合条件 切分字符串 用正则表达式切分字符串比用固定的字符更灵活,请看正常的切分代码: 分组 除了简单地判断是否匹配之外,正 阅读全文

posted @ 2017-04-18 17:06 Better>>Me 阅读(177) 评论(0) 推荐(0) 编辑

JavaScript 标准对象

摘要: 一切皆对象 typeof () 判断对象是什么类型 包装对象 除了这些类型外,JavaScript还提供了包装对象,熟悉Java的小伙伴肯定很清楚int和Integer这种暧昧关系。 number、boolean和string都有包装对象。没错,在JavaScript中,字符串也区分string类型 阅读全文

posted @ 2017-04-18 16:18 Better>>Me 阅读(151) 评论(0) 推荐(0) 编辑

JavaScript 排序算法

摘要: 排序也是在程序中经常用到的算法。无论使用冒泡排序还是快速排序,排序的核心是比较两个元素的大小。如果是数字,我们可以直接比较,但如果是字符串或者两个对象呢?直接比较数学上的大小是没有意义的,因此,比较的过程必须通过函数抽象出来。通常规定,对于两个元素x和y,如果认为x < y,则返回-1,如果认为x 阅读全文

posted @ 2017-04-18 15:03 Better>>Me 阅读(108) 评论(0) 推荐(0) 编辑

JavaScript 高阶函数

摘要: 高阶函数的英文叫Higher-order function ,什么是高阶函数呢>? JavaScript的函数其实都指向某个变量。既然变量可以指向函数,函数的参数能接收变量,那么一个函数就可以接收另一个函数作为参数,这种函数就称之为高阶函数。 用代码验证一下: map/reduce 举例说明,比如我 阅读全文

posted @ 2017-04-18 13:59 Better>>Me 阅读(117) 评论(0) 推荐(0) 编辑

JavaScript 方法

摘要: 对象的定义 var xiaoming = { name: '小明', birth: 1990 }; 是,如果我们给xiaoming绑定一个函数,就可以做更多的事情。比如,写个age()方法,返回xiaoming的年龄: var xiaoming = { name: '小明', birth: 1990, age: function () { ... 阅读全文

posted @ 2017-04-18 13:55 Better>>Me 阅读(146) 评论(0) 推荐(0) 编辑

Django haystack+solr搜索引擎部署的坑.

摘要: 跟着<<Django by Example>> 一路做下来,到了搭建搜索引擎的步骤 默认的思路是用 obj.objects.filter(body__icontains='framework') 然后把得到的QuerySet 返回到模板中使用 首先要确保你的java版本在 1.7或之上 使用 jav 阅读全文

posted @ 2017-04-18 12:09 Better>>Me 阅读(2299) 评论(0) 推荐(0) 编辑

JavaScript 变量的作用域名

摘要: 如果内部函数和外部函数的变量名重复,会优先使用内部的变量.因为检索是从内到外的 变量提升 JavaScript的函数定义有个特点,它会先扫描整个函数体的语句,把所有申明的变量“提升”到函数顶部: 全局作用域 这说明JavaScript实际上只有一个全局作用域。任何变量(函数也视为变量),如果没有在当 阅读全文

posted @ 2017-04-18 09:56 Better>>Me 阅读(167) 评论(0) 推荐(0) 编辑